  4. We have not been to any of these ports and have never had any interest in a Caribbean cruise, but the price was so attractive that we decided it would be a relaxing vacation as winter starts to grip Canada. I can tell you what  we are doing which may help you think about possibilities.

     

     Costa Maya: There are a number of well-reviewed beach clubs fairly close to the port, but we decided on a more remote one 20-30 minutes south that is quieter and has snorkeling off the beach. Almaplena Eco Beach Resort, http://www.almaplenabeachresort.com/

     

    Harvest Caye, Belize is an island owned by NCL with beaches, pools, restaurants, etc.  From the videos, it looks nice enough if rather sterile. There is a ferry that goes to Placencia on the mainland, which is what we plan to do and explore on our own for a while.

     

    Roatan, Honduras: We have booked a tour through Rony's Tours, http://ronystours.com/. We chose to do a private, free-style tour, but there are lots of options.

     

    Cozumel: Again, we booked a beach club based on Trip Advisor and Cruise Critic reviews, Nachi Cocom, https://www.cozumelnachicocom.com/ for a relaxing day on the beach.

     

    None of this is very exciting or enlightening or mind-expanding, but that's not the point of this cruise. And frankly it will be a refreshing change after too many cathedrals and quaint cobblestone streets in Europe.
